restaurant_menu Method
- 1.Preheat the oven to 425°F (220°C).
- 2.Cut the baked potatoes in half lengthwise and scoop out the flesh, leaving a thin layer of potato on the skins.
- 3.Place the potato skins on a baking sheet and brush with melted butter or olive oil. Sprinkle with salt and pepper.
- 4.Bake the potato skins in the preheated oven for 10 minutes, or until they start to crisp up.
- 5.Remove the potato skins from the oven and fill each one with shredded cheddar cheese, diced jalapenos, and crumbled bacon.
- 6.Return the potato skins to the oven and bake for an additional 10-15 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and bubbly.
- 7.Remove the potato skins from the oven and let them cool for a few minutes.
- 8.Serve the Cheesy Jalapeno Potato Skins with a dollop of sour cream and a sprinkle of sliced green onions.

lightbulb_outline Tips
- You can make the baked potatoes ahead of time and store them in the refrigerator until you're ready to make the potato skins.
- Feel free to adjust the amount of jalapenos based on your spice preference. If you like it really spicy, you can even leave the seeds in.
- Serve these potato skins as an appetizer, snack, or even as a side dish with your favorite grilled meats.
- If you're vegetarian, you can skip the bacon and add some sautéed mushrooms or black beans for extra flavor.
